Locations Requiring Tamper-Resistant Receptacles

Article 406 covers the rating, type and installation of receptacles, cord connectors and attachment plugs.

Nonlocking type 15A and 20A, 125V receptacles in _____ must be listed as tamper resistant.

a) restaurants
b) guest rooms and guest suites of hotels and motels
c) office buildings
d) b and c

See answer and applicable Code reference

The correct answer is: b) guest rooms and guest suites of hotels and motels

Article 406 covers the rating, type and installation of receptacles, cord connectors and attachment plugs. As noted in Sec. 406.12(B), "All nonlocking-type 125V, 15A and 20A receptacles located in guest rooms and guest suites of hotels and motels shall be tamper-resistant receptacles."
